Skip to content
Mar 7

SEO for Local Businesses with Multiple Locations

MT
Mindli Team

AI-Generated Content

SEO for Local Businesses with Multiple Locations

For businesses with multiple locations, local search engine optimization isn't just an advantage—it's an operational necessity. You must be found not just for what you do, but precisely where you do it. Without a tailored strategy, you risk cannibalizing your own search visibility, confusing potential customers, and losing critical local market share to competitors. This guide outlines the systematic approach needed to dominate local search results across all your service areas.

The Foundation: Location-Specific Landing Pages

The cornerstone of multi-location SEO is a dedicated, uniquely optimized web page for each physical location. These are not mere contact pages listing an address; they are full-fledged landing pages designed to rank for local queries. Each page must contain unique, substantive content that speaks directly to the community it serves.

The critical elements for each location page include:

  • A unique title tag and meta description incorporating the location name and primary service (e.g., "Expert Dental Care in Downtown Seattle | Your Brand Name").
  • The complete and consistent NAP (Name, Address, Phone Number) for that specific location.
  • A locally-focused narrative. Describe the neighborhood, mention nearby landmarks, and explain how your services meet that community's needs.
  • Location-specific photos and videos, not generic stock imagery from other branches.
  • Clear calls-to-action, such as "Get Directions to Our Austin Clinic" or "Book an Appointment in Miami."

These pages signal to search engines like Google that each location is a distinct, relevant entity for users searching in its geographic area.

Commanding the Map: Google Business Profile Management

A separate, verified, and fully optimized Google Business Profile (GBP) is non-negotiable for each location. Think of each GBP as your digital storefront for that specific area; neglect it, and you're effectively hiding your physical presence. Consistency is paramount here—the business name, address, and phone number on your GBP must match exactly what is on your website and other directories.

For effective multi-location GBP management:

  • Use a centralized dashboard: Google Business Profile Manager allows you to oversee all locations from a single account, streamlining updates.
  • Optimize each profile individually: Upload unique photos for each location (exterior, interior, team), select the most accurate categories, write a distinct business description that mentions the local area, and set correct hours of operation.
  • Post regularly: Share location-specific updates, events, offers, and news directly on each profile to boost engagement and visibility in the local panel.

Building Local Authority: Citations and Reviews

Citations—online mentions of your business NAP—are a fundamental local ranking factor. For multiple locations, citation building becomes more complex. You must build a consistent citation footprint for each location across major directories (like Apple Maps, Bing Places, and industry-specific sites) and local data aggregators (like Infogroup, Acxiom, and Neustar).

Inconsistent NAP data (e.g., "St." on one site and "Street" on another for the same location) creates confusion for search engines and customers, damaging your local rankings. Use a citation management service or a meticulous spreadsheet to track and ensure uniformity for every branch.

Similarly, reviews must be earned and managed at the location level. A cluster of positive reviews for your flagship location does not help your newer branch rank. Encourage customers to leave reviews on the specific GBP for the location they visited. Respond professionally to all reviews, good and bad, to demonstrate local engagement and customer care.

Fueling Relevance: Localized Content Strategy

Your broader content marketing efforts must have a local angle. A blog post about "The Top 5 Roofing Materials" is good; a version titled "The Best Roofing Materials for Florida's Hurricane Season" posted on your Tampa and Miami location pages is powerful.

Create content that addresses local events, news, weather considerations, or community issues. This could include sponsoring a little league team and writing about it on the relevant location page, or creating a guide to "Winterizing Your Plumbing in Chicago." This locally relevant content attracts links and engagement from community websites, further boosting your local authority.

Technical Precision: Local Business Schema Markup

Schema markup is code you add to your website to help search engines understand your content. For multi-location businesses, implementing LocalBusiness schema on each location page is crucial. This structured data explicitly tells Google the name, address, phone number, geo-coordinates, hours, and other details for that specific branch.

By marking up each location page, you make it drastically easier for search engines to accurately index and display your information in rich results, like the local "map pack." This reduces the chance of mix-ups between locations and increases the likelihood of your business appearing for highly specific "near me" searches.

Common Pitfalls

1. Duplicate or Thin Location Page Content:

  • Mistake: Copying the same boilerplate description onto every location page, only changing the city name.
  • Correction: Invest in creating unique, valuable content for each page. Discuss the local team, the neighborhood, and locally-relevant case studies or testimonials. This avoids duplicate content filters and provides real value to users.

2. Inconsistent NAP Data Across the Web:

  • Mistake: Listing your Phoenix location as "123 Main St." on your site but "123 Main Street" on a directory, or using a central call center number for all listings instead of local phone numbers.
  • Correction: Audit your citations using a dedicated tool and enforce a strict, consistent format for every location's NAP. Use local phone numbers that ring directly to each branch where possible.

3. Centralizing Reviews and Social Efforts:

  • Mistake: Driving all customers to leave reviews on a single, non-location-specific page or using only a national social media account.
  • Correction: Direct review solicitation to individual GBP listings. Consider creating localized social media accounts for major markets or, at minimum, tagging the specific location in posts from your main account.

4. Ignoring Local Link Building:

  • Mistake: Focusing solely on national backlinks and neglecting local news sites, chambers of commerce, or community blogs.
  • Correction: Each location manager or marketing lead should engage in local PR and sponsorship opportunities. A link from a respected local website to a specific location page is an incredibly strong local ranking signal.

Summary

  • Multi-location SEO requires a decentralized strategy where each physical branch is treated as its own unique entity for optimization purposes.
  • The technical foundation is built on unique, content-rich location landing pages and corresponding, fully-optimized Google Business Profiles for every location.
  • Citation consistency and location-specific review generation are non-negotiable for building local trust and authority with search engines.
  • A localized content strategy that speaks directly to community needs fuels relevance and earns valuable local backlinks.
  • Implementing LocalBusiness schema markup on each location page provides search engines with clear, unambiguous data to improve rich result displays and accuracy.

Write better notes with AI

Mindli helps you capture, organize, and master any subject with AI-powered summaries and flashcards.